[ARCHIVED] Oak Forest updates zoning code again

Zoning Updates Part 2

The City Council recently passed another round of zoning updates designed to make Oak Forest more flexible, walkable and welcoming for residents, businesses and developers.

Parking Reform

We’ve eliminated our one-size-fits-all parking mandates citywide, giving property owners and small businesses more flexibility while making it easier to create walkable places.

  • Businesses can grow or change hands without being burdened by costly parking requirements
  • Encourages reuse and reinvestment in existing buildings instead of leaving them vacant
  • Supports walkability and new public spaces by reducing the need for oversized parking lots

Simplified Height & Setback Standards

We’ve made it easier for builders and homeowners to understand what’s allowed by creating clear and user-friendly tables.

  • Consolidated height and setback requirements into one easy-to-read format
  • Reduced red tape and confusion for homeowners, builders and staff

These updates are another step toward creating a more people-friendly, economically resilient Oak Forest that supports small businesses, improves walkability and welcomes new investment.

Part 1

In July, the City Council passed major updates to the Oak Forest zoning code to make it easier for businesses and developers to invest in our community. These changes reduce barriers and open the door to a wide range of development opportunities.

Residential & Mixed-Use Development
We’re supporting new housing options and walkable neighborhoods.

  • Duplexes permitted by right in all residential districts  Mixed-use development permitted by right in multifamily and commercial districts
  • Corner stores permitted by right in multifamily zones and by special use in all other residential districts
  • Restaurants and limited-service eating places permitted by right in multifamily districts and by special use in all other residential districts

General Business & Commercial Approvals
We're creating a more flexible, business-friendly environment.

  • Hotels and motels permitted by right in all non-residential districts
  • Educational services permitted by right  Restaurants and bars permitted by right
  • Outdoor patios permitted by right
  • Retail and office uses permitted by right  Among many more uses permitted by right 

Cannabis-Related Uses
Oak Forest is welcoming cannabis-related businesses with a comprehensive set of zoning updates.

  • Dispensaries permitted by right in all commercial districts
  • On-site cannabis consumption now allowed
  • Cannabis cultivation centers, processing centers, infusion facilities, and lounges permitted in industrial districts
